1. Introduction *windows-intro* *window*
|
||||
|
||||
Summary:
|
||||
A buffer is the in-memory text of a file.
|
||||
A window is a viewport on a buffer.
|
||||
A tab page is a collection of windows.
|
||||
|
||||
A window is a viewport onto a buffer. You can use multiple windows on one
|
||||
buffer, or several windows on different buffers.
